In "The Chalk That Drew Dreams," readers are invited to explore a vibrant tapestry of imagination woven through the simplicity of everyday moments. Each poem is a brushstroke of color against the canvas of life, capturing fleeting instances of wonder, nostalgia, and aspiration. With a delicate balance of whimsy and introspection, the collection delves into the interplay between childhood innocence and the bittersweet nature of growing up. Through rich imagery and lyrical cadence, the poet revives the magic of chalk drawings on pavement, symbolizing the creative spark that allows us to envision our dreams. This enchanting volume resonates with anyone who has dared to dream, offering reflections on resilience, love, and the ephemeral beauty of existence.
